WebFeb 17, 2024 · You can do update a PySpark DataFrame Column using withColum (), select () and sql (), since DataFrame’s are distributed immutable collection you can’t really change the column values however when you change the value using withColumn () or any approach, PySpark returns a new Dataframe with updated values. Let’s try this out by assigning the string ‘Under 30’ to anyone with an age less than 30, and ‘Over 30’ to … WebNov 19, 2024 · Pandas dataframe.filter () function is used to Subset rows or columns of dataframe according to labels in the specified index. Note that this routine does not filter a dataframe on its contents. The filter is applied to the labels of the index.
